You can polio if poliovirus infected water touch tongue. The poliovirus usually enters the environment in the faeces of someone who is infected. In areas with poor sanitation, the virus easily spreads from faeces into the water supply, or, by touch, into food. In addition, because polio is so contagious, direct contact with a person infected with the virus can cause polio.

Follow your doctor's advice, it is fine. He has appropriately given pentavac at 6 wks and quadrovax at 10 weeks. Difference is because of hepatitis b. It is to be given at birth, 1, 6 months. So your doctor has given 2nd dose of hep b at 6weeks (pentavac contains hep b). At 10 weeks hep b was not given as per schedule (quadrovax doesn't contain hep b) rotateq ok if earlier one not available.

Ipv (injectable polio vaccine) dose is to be given at 8 weeks and 14 weeks (goigovt of india, 6 weeks, 8 weeks and 12 weeks (indian academy of pediatrics) booster at 18- 24 months. At present in india there is shortage of ipv across the country so 8-12 weeks schedule has been suggested by goi. You can give second dose later but as you have not mentioned age of baby it's difficult to tell how long you can delay it. Generally delay upto 8 weeks is ok.

Almost all cases of polio occur before age 5, therefore oral polio vaccine is usually not recommended beyond 5 years.
